Indo Tambangraya (ITMG) Secures IDR 10.5 Billion in Funds to Continue Drilling

PT. Indo Tambangraya Megah Tbk. (ITMG) said that coal mining operations will be carried out in the period from January to March 2025.Monika Ida Krisnamurti, Corporate Secretary of ITMG, in a written statement on Thursday (10/4) said that the drilling activities carried out in the month were a continuation of activities carried out in the previous month through its subsidiary, spending a total cost of IDR 10,050,582,188.84.The exploration activities carried out by PT. Trubaindo coal Mining conducted exploration in the South Block area located in West Kutai Regency, East Kalimantan Province, which was carried out by the Drilling Services Contractor PT. Cosyindo Teknik (CT).In the period from January to March 2025, pre-production drilling activities have been carried out on the South Block (SB2), while for the South Block (SB3) it is still waiting for the PPKH Exploration permit to be approved by the Ministry of Environment and Forestry at a cost of IDR 789,840,918.84.Meanwhile, the Drilling Operations of PT. Indominco Mandiri were carried out in the West Block located in Sangatta District, East Kutai Regency, Marang Kayu District, Kutai Kartanegara Regency and North and South Bontang Districts, Bontang Regency, East Kalimantan Province, carried out by the Drilling Contractors PT. Geryndo Utama (GU) and PT Dunggio Drilling.In the period of January-March 2025, PT. Indominco Mandiri only carried out drilling activities in the West Block in the form of pre-production drilling with a total of 400 coal samples and spent a cost of IDR 4,314,453,231.Meanwhile, PT Bharinto Ekatama's Drilling Operations are located in the Lempenang and Tenaik Blocks (Central Kalimantan and East Kalimantan) producing 832 coal samples using the Pre-production method: open hole and coring at a cost of IDR 2,726,654,963.
